Common Types of Errors in Autopsy Pathology Reports
Common types of errors in autopsy pathology reports often include misidentification of the decedent, incomplete documentation of findings, and misinterpretation of pathological changes. These errors can significantly impact the accuracy of the report and subsequent legal or clinical decisions.
Another frequent issue involves incorrect attribution of cause of death, which may stem from diagnostic inaccuracies or overlooked conditions. Such mistakes can influence legal judgments, especially in wrongful death cases. Additionally, transcription errors, such as misplaced or omitted data, compromise the report’s integrity.
Errors may also originate from inconsistencies in reporting standards or inadequate documentation of microscopic examination findings. These issues highlight the importance of precise, standardized procedures in autopsy reporting to minimize errors. Understanding these common errors underscores the need for rigorous quality control in forensic pathology.
Factors Contributing to Errors in Autopsy Reports
Several factors contribute to errors in autopsy reports, impacting the accuracy and reliability of findings. These include human errors, such as misinterpretation or oversight, and systemic issues like inadequate training or protocols.
Common contributors are:
- Insufficient training or experience of the pathologist, leading to misdiagnosis or missed details.
- Ambiguous or incomplete documentation, which hampers precise interpretation.
- Variability in reporting standards or lack of standardized procedures.
- Time constraints and workload pressures that may result in hurried assessments.
Other relevant factors involve limited access to advanced technology and data management systems, which could otherwise help detect discrepancies. Recognizing these contributors is vital for developing targeted strategies to reduce errors in autopsy pathology reports.

Challenges in Addressing and Correcting Errors Post-Reporting
Addressing and correcting errors post-reporting presents significant challenges in autopsy pathology. Once a report is issued, logistical and administrative hurdles can delay or hinder error correction, compromising accuracy and credibility. Hierarchical structures and procedural rigidity may also impede timely review processes.
This process often involves multiple stakeholders, including legal authorities, laboratories, and families, complicating correction efforts. Institutional policies may lack clarity or flexibility, making error correction inconsistent or incomplete. Resistance to admitting mistakes further complicates the process, especially when legal or ethical implications are involved.
Key obstacles include limited access to original data, technical difficulties in revising published reports, and the potential for legal liability. When errors are identified, implementing corrections requires meticulous documentation and often legal clearance, which can be time-consuming. These challenges highlight the importance of robust protocols to facilitate error detection and correction in autopsy reports.
